sheryl, I assume you mean an Asian textile or some natural material. I have no links that deal with these materials but have hung to much of it. The best tip I have is to use Roman Adhesives Heavy Duty Clear. This is one of the few glues that will not damage natural material...Mike

Sheryl, The biggest problem you have is to avoid getting that "clear" paste on the the front of the paper. depending on whether it's "real string cloth" or imitation can determine the difficulty. With real string cloth, you'll need the clear adhesive, but imitation string, this is usually pre-pasted and much easier to work with. It also looks just as real as the expensive string. Keep in mind with the Real string cloth, the strings are continuous and once "upset/pulled-away", they don't lay back down.
